GAC To Indefinitely Suspend All Conference Athletic Competition

RUSSELLVILLE, Ark. – The Great American Conference Council of Presidents announced an indefinite suspension of the conference's sports activities - practices and competitions - for the remainder of the 2019-20 academic year effective immediately.
 
This decision follows the National Collegiate Athletic Association's cancelation of all championships for the year.
 
The top priority for the Great American Conference and its membership is the health of student-athletes, staff, and our campus communities.  The conference office will work with the Council of Presidents to monitor all information impacting athletic departments during the remainder of the spring semester.
 
Additionally, the GAC will work with the NCAA to advocate for all affected conference student-athletes.

East Central University has also extended Spring Break, for students only.  The ECU Spring Break will now run from March 16-27.  Online/virtual classes will commence Monday, March 30, 2020.  This means classes may be taught online or through a variety of instructional arrangements.  More details will be communicated in the comping day s via University email.

All University-sponsored events (including athletics) are suspended until further notice.  This includes, but is not limited to, recruitment events, tours, student programs, reunions, performances, conferences and club/social events.
